'''Dej''' is a small town in the Transylvania region of [[Romania]]. It is an intersection between two major routes, the E58 running south and east from [[Baia Mare]] to [[Bistrița]] and the province of Moldavia, and the E567 running south to [[Cluj-Napoca]].

== Hitching out ==

=== North towards [[Baia Mare]], East towards [[Bistrița]] {{European Route Number|58}} ==

The intersection to hitchhike from is north of the centre, just after the bridge.

=== South towards [[Cluj-Napoca]] {{European Route Number|567}} ===

You can hitchhike from across the street from the train station. A sign reading "CJ" (for Cluj-Napoca) will get you a long-distance lift.
